Output d85f80f3da08bb6f1c074e8a70c4734e8f4cab091c2cb672ee9a88215c5c9902:0

value
12806085
script pubkey
OP_0 OP_PUSHBYTES_20 146e26d41bee8654fece44910e7e02a16e658fcb
address
ltc1qz3hzd4qma6r9flkwgjgsulsz59hxtr7t42q50u
transaction
d85f80f3da08bb6f1c074e8a70c4734e8f4cab091c2cb672ee9a88215c5c9902
spent
true